- Rear Garden: To follow up on my site visit, and inspection of the Balsam Poplar. The tree is located on the north boundary adjoining the garden of 53 Park Road. Meeting with the resident of 53 Park Road, regarding issue's with light and root related problem, mainly lifting of slabs and fence post. The Tree is completely blocking any natural daylight entering the garden. To help resolve these issue's the first requirement, would be to reduce the tree in volume substantially and then follow up with further root investigations to assess and hopefully initiate some root pruning to facilitate relaying of patio slabs. Suggested Works: Reduce height down to a 6m trunk and reduce crown spread to clear all overhang to 53 Park Road and a further 2.5m to balance the crown. The tree's current height is 19m and crown spread is 7m After the proposed works, the tree's height is 6m and the crown spread is 4.5m
